### States Sue Trump Administration Over 'Unlawful' Global Tariffs
2026-03-06 00:32:25 · Sentiment: Bearish · Impact: 8/10 · Sources: 2

A coalition of 24 states has filed a lawsuit against the Trump administration, alleging that newly imposed 10% global tariffs under Section 122 of the Trade Act of 1974 are unconstitutional. The legal challenge follows a Supreme Court ruling that invalidated previous trade duties, sparking a high-stakes battle over executive authority and economic policy.

### DOJ Scrutinizes Netflix-Warner Deal Over Monopsony Power in Content Markets
2026-02-22 00:44:33 · Sentiment: Bearish · Impact: 8/10 · Sources: 2

The U.S. Department of Justice is investigating Netflix’s proposed $72 billion acquisition of Warner Bros. Discovery, focusing on whether the combined entity would exert unfair leverage over filmmakers. This probe shifts the antitrust focus from consumer pricing to monopsony power, examining how a dominant buyer can suppress compensation and creative control for content creators.
